Output 2fe5ddfe6f91ba4a3ef40d8527c46c3b7b01c284a085c70049a1b890c41efab3:0

value
644954107
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e1f802041b44d76074ac01dd565dafe3bdc9eaa OP_EQUALVERIFY OP_CHECKSIG
address
LYBRx9PieUC9SbjxN2JmvvYoJc6D8XNuqv
transaction
2fe5ddfe6f91ba4a3ef40d8527c46c3b7b01c284a085c70049a1b890c41efab3
spent
true